Print a week of the roster to put up on the wall, save it as a PDF, or email it to your team.

Print or save a PDF

  1. Click Roster at the top of the web app and choose the location.
  2. Click Print in the toolbar. A preview of the printed roster opens, with its settings on the right.

  1. Under Week, pick the week you want to print. The printout always covers one week.
Note: If you're in the fortnightly view, the preview opens on the first week of the fortnight. Change Week to print the second.
  1. Under Department, keep All Departments or choose one department.
  2. Under View by, choose Member to list shifts by person, or Role to group them under each role.
  3. Leave Print only rostered members on to skip members with no shifts that week. Turn it off to list everyone.
  4. Under Include on printed roster, tick what you want to add. Hours for members shows each person's total hours beside their name, Hours for days adds a row of daily totals, and Shift notes prints the note on each shift. The preview updates as you go, and the web app remembers your ticks on this computer.
  1. Click Print or Export as PDF. Your browser's print window opens. Choose a printer, or choose your browser's option to save as a PDF.
Note: The printout also shows approved leave, unavailability (as N/A), and public holidays if you show them on the roster. Daily notes for the week are listed under Notes: at the bottom. Shifts you haven't published yet are printed too, so publish the roster first if the printout needs to match what your team sees.

Email the roster to your team

  1. Set up the preview as above, then click Share PDF with Team via Email.
  2. Under Share roster with team members, tick the members to send it to, or tick the box beside Selected 0 members to select everyone. The list shows the members of the department you chose. With All Departments, an admin sees everyone in the location's departments, and a manager sees the members of their own departments.

  1. Click Share. Timble shows "Shared with team successfully."
Note: Each member you picked gets an email with the roster attached as a PDF, matching the preview. Members marked (No Email) have no email address in Timble and are skipped. If none of the members you picked has an email address, nothing is sent and the window closes without a message.
